在移动和相机旋转时对象卡顿可能是由于以下几个原因导致的:
- 性能问题:移动和相机旋转会引起大量的图形计算和渲染操作,如果设备的性能不足,就会导致对象卡顿。解决这个问题可以通过优化代码和减少不必要的计算和渲染操作来提升性能。
- 帧率问题:移动和相机旋转时,画面的流畅度与帧率密切相关。如果帧率过低,就会导致画面卡顿。可以通过降低画面质量、减少渲染操作、使用硬件加速等方式来提高帧率。
- 内存问题:移动和相机旋转时,可能会产生大量的临时数据和对象,如果内存管理不当,就会导致内存溢出或频繁的垃圾回收,从而引起卡顿。可以通过优化内存使用、及时释放不再使用的资源等方式来解决内存问题。
- 网络问题:如果移动和相机旋转涉及到网络通信,网络延迟或不稳定也会导致对象卡顿。可以通过优化网络请求、使用缓存、合理设置超时时间等方式来改善网络问题。
- 设备兼容性问题:不同设备的硬件和软件环境各不相同,可能存在兼容性问题,导致对象卡顿。可以通过测试和适配不同设备来解决兼容性问题。
针对以上问题,腾讯云提供了一系列解决方案和产品,例如:
- 性能优化:腾讯云CDN(内容分发网络)可以加速静态资源的传输,提高网页加载速度;腾讯云云服务器(CVM)提供高性能的计算资源,满足大规模计算需求。
- 帧率优化:腾讯云游戏云(Gaming Cloud)提供高性能的游戏云服务,可以实现游戏画面的流畅渲染和低延迟的交互体验。
- 内存优化:腾讯云函数计算(Serverless Cloud Function)提供按需分配的计算资源,可以灵活处理临时数据和对象,避免内存溢出和垃圾回收带来的性能问题。
- 网络优化:腾讯云全球加速(Global Accelerator)可以提供稳定的全球网络加速服务,降低网络延迟和丢包率。
- 设备兼容性优化:腾讯云移动推送(Push Notification)提供跨平台的消息推送服务,可以实现消息的准确和及时推送。
以上只是一些示例,腾讯云还有更多相关产品和解决方案,具体根据实际需求选择合适的产品和服务。